London : Patricia Hodge will join the West End production of Boeing-Boeing as Bertha on April 30th. The actress will replace Frances de la Tour.
Hodge was last seen in the West End in Noises Off . Some of her other theatrical credits include The Clean House, His Dark Materials, Heartbreak House, The Prime of Miss Jean Brodie, Noel and Gertie , and Separate Tables .
Currently starring in the production is Roger Allam as Bernard, Frances De La Tour as Bertha, Mark Rylance as Robert, Tamzin Outhwaite as Gloria, Michelle Gomez as Gretchen, and Daisy Beaumont as Gabrielle.
The production, written by Marc Camoletti, has been adapted and translated by Beverley Cross, and is directed by Matthew Warchus. The creative team includes scenic design by Rob Howell.
In the play, Bernard is an English playboy in Paris who is able to juggle his three air-hostess girlfriends because of their different schedules and with the help of his long-suffering housekeeper, Bertha. The arrival of the new double-speed Super Boeing changes everything.
